Embark on a journey to Gawilgadh Fort, a magnificent hilltop fort with a rich historical significance. En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ding landscapes from the fort's vantage point. Spend a couple of hours exploring the fort's ruins and learning about its intriguing past. (Check hotel and flight prices)
Next, visit Bhimkund, a natural water tank formed by the Bhim River. This serene spot offers a tranquil atmosphere surrounded by lush greenery. Take a dip in the crystal-clear water and rejuvenate yourself amidst nature's beauty. Spend some time relaxing and enjoying the peaceful ambiance. (Free admission, 2 hours)

Chikhaldara is known for its stunning natural beauty and unique attractions. One of the hidden gems in this region is the Tribal Museum, where you can learn about the indigenous tribes and their rich cultural heritage. Additionally, don't miss the opportunity to try the famous Warhadi cuisine, known for its spicy flavors and unique culinary traditions. Locals recommend visiting the Melghat Tiger Reserve, a nearby wildlife sanctuary that offers incredible opportunities for wildlife spotting.
